What is a Track Linear Actuator?
A track linear actuator is a smart rail with a moving carriage. A motor turns. The drive makes the carriage slide on a guide rail. The load sits on the carriage. The load moves in a line. This is movimiento lineal.
It is not a rod that goes in and out. It is a rodless linear actuator on a track. You get long longitud de carrera. Tú obtienes precisión. Tú obtienes repetibilidad.
Cómo funciona
- Motor makes spin. Spin makes slide.
- Puede utilizar un motor paso a paso, a servomotor, a Motor de CCo un AC motor.
- El drive mechanism can be:
- Ball screw for high efficiency, fine precisióny grande load capacity.
- Lead screw para self‑locking hold and low cost.
- Belt drive para high speed and long travel.
- Linear bearings y profile rail guides keep motion smooth.
- Finales de carrera and an codificador help the controlador stop in the right spot.
- A PLC o HMI can run the unit. You can add a brake motor, coupling, o gearbox if you need more control.
- Protective covers y wipers keep dust out.
Think of it like a train. The motor is the engine. The track is the linear motion guide rail. The car is the carriage. It runs straight. It runs true.

Datos fiables
I test. I measure. I share what you can expect.
Table: Typical Performance and Market Signals
| Topic | Data | Qué significa |
|---|---|---|
| Crecimiento del mercado | Linear motion systems may reach $10–12B by 2029 at 6–8% CAGR | Demand grows as more plants automate |
| Load capacity | From 50 N to 100,000 N+ | Scale from tiny to huge |
| Velocidad | Ball screw up to 1.5 m/s. Belt up to 15 m/s. Lead screw up to 0.8 m/s | Pick your drive to fit speed and stroke |
| Precisión | Ball screw ±0.01–0.05 mm. Belt ±0.05–0.2 mm | Ball screw gives finer stop points |
| Eficiencia energética | Electric 80–90% vs pneumatic 10–30% vs hydraulic 50–70% | You can save power and cost |
| Life | Ball screw L10 often 20,000 km of travel | Long life with right load and lube |

Quick Install and Care
- Align the track and base
- Torque the bolts to spec
- Set limit switch ends
- Home the codificador
- Lube the husillo de bolas o linear bearings by schedule
- Check belts for wear
- Watch for heat or noise
- Usar protective covers if dust or splash

Quick Table: Choose the Right Drive
| Necesidad | Best Drive | Why |
|---|---|---|
| Ultra precision | Ball screw | Tight accuracy and repeatability |
| Long stroke at speed | Belt drive | High speed and quiet |
| Hold without power | Lead screw | Self‑locking and simple |
| Clean room | Ball screw with seals | Low particle and protected |
| Dust or splash | Belt with covers and IP seals | Easy to shield |
